Residential Program - Counseling

 

Our non-institutional, residential treatment facility allows residents to have access to the local community during their recovery. We provide a realistic, home-life setting so that patients can adapt their new coping skills within the local community. Residential patients live in fully furnished townhomes that are staffed 24 hours a day by our team of behavioral health technicians.

Lifeskills South Florida provides a complete and comprehensive therapeutic clinical track that focuses on long-term recovery for the individual and the family.

Patients who need long-term treatment will engage in the residential program and will receive individualized treatment planning and ongoing support from both the therapeutic community and Lifeskills’ highly skilled clinical staff. The core program includes the following services:

 

  • Comprehensive Clinical Assessments
  • Psychiatric Assessment and Ongoing Consultation
  • Nursing Assessment
  • Nutritional Assessment with Registered Dietician
  • Assignment to a Primary Therapist and Individual Psychotherapy Sessions
  • Family Therapy
  • Cognitive Behavioral Therapy
  • Motivational and Twelve-step Facilitation
  • Dialectical and Behavioral Therapy (DBT)
  • Expressive and Experiential Therapy (Art, Music, Movement)
  • Integrative Therapies (Yoga)
  • Psycho-Dynamic and Psycho-Educational Group Therapy
  • Specialized Treatment & Education:
    • Anxiety & Panic Disorders
    • Bipolar Disorder
    • Borderline Personality Disorder and Other Personality Disorders
    • Obsessive Compulsive Disorder
    • Posttraumatic Stress Disorder and Trauma
    • Depression and Other Mood Disorders
  • Anger Management and Domestic Violence Education
  • Assertiveness Training for Anxiety and Panic Disorder Prevention
  • Body and Self groups with Focus on Body Image
  • Relapse Prevention Groups
  • Symptom Management Groups
  • Exposure and Response Prevention for Obsessive Compulsive Disorder
  • Fitness and Leisure Activities
  • 24/7 Monitoring Conducted by Mental Health Technician Staff in the Residences
  • Ongoing Drug and Alcohol Testing
  • Participation in Appropriate Self-help Support Groups
  • Volunteer Service or Employment in the Community
  • Vocational or On-going Educational Assistance
  • Spiritual Support
  • Program Workbook and Other Materials
  • Discharge Planning and Intensive Case Management
  • Alumni/Aftercare Groups

 

Along with traditional therapeutic interventions, residents can participate in the following fitness and healthy lifestyle activities:

 

  • Yoga – Creating balance in the mind, body and spirit is the essence of yoga. Yoga incorporates a series of stretching and body positions to enhance flexibility, strengthen the body, promote fitness and aid in weight loss. Yoga also promotes an overall sense of emotional well-being.
  • Meditation/Relaxation – The word “meditation” is derived from two Latin words which mean “to think” and “to heal.” The purpose of meditation is to become aware of one’s breathing, attain inner peace and to relieve stress.
  • Fitness Activities – Lifeskills offers a variety of enjoyable physical activities designed to relieve stress and enhance overall physical well-being. Residents have access to the swimming pool, courts and fitness center.
